Fluoride-ion batteries with liquid electrolytes
- Abstract:
-
A crucial avenue to curb greenhouse emissions is electrifying transportation. To do so, novel battery technologies are needed. These should have higher energy densities than what is achievable with current technologies, while also avoiding the critical minerals found in lithiumion batteries (LIBs). Among the possible alternatives, fluoride-ion batteries (FIBs) are a promising chemistry to satisfy both requirements.
